我希望你是我独家记忆

一段永远封存的记忆,随风而去
posts - 263, comments - 31, trackbacks - 0, articles - 3
   :: 首页 :: 新随笔 ::  :: 聚合  :: 管理

HLOJ_1144

Posted on 2009-07-02 12:28 Hero 阅读(110) 评论(0)  编辑 收藏 引用 所属分类: 代码如诗--ACM
 1 //HLOJ 1144  Accepted  0 208 542 C++  
 2 
 3 #include <iostream>
 4 using namespace std ;
 5 
 6 char str[10000] ;
 7 
 8 int main()
 9 {
10     while( cin >> str )
11     {
12         int len = strlen( str ) ;
13 
14         int ans = 1 ;
15 
16         forint maxlen=len; maxlen>=1; maxlen-- )
17         {
18             forint sn=0; sn+maxlen-1<len; sn++ )
19             {
20                 bool OK = true ;
21                 forint i=0; i<maxlen; i++ )
22                 {
23                     if( str[sn+i] != str[sn+maxlen-1-i] )
24                     {
25                         OK = false ; break ;
26                     }
27                 }
28                 if( OK ) { ans = maxlen; goto final ; } 
29             }
30         }
31         
32 final:
33         {
34             printf( "%d\n", ans ) ;
35         }
36     }
37     return 0 ;
38 }

只有注册用户登录后才能发表评论。
网站导航: 博客园   IT新闻   BlogJava   知识库   博问   管理